Brazilian striker Robinho is not keen on returning to Manchester City upon the completion of his loan spell with Santos. The 26-year-old, who cost the English Premier League club a hefty £32M when he signed from Real Madrid in 2008, does not want to continue his career in the North West.

Catalan daily Sport understands that Robinho is pushing to move to either Barcelona or one of the biggest clubs in Serie A, while continuing his stay in Brazil would also be an option.

Man City for their part are believed to be searching for the best solution for Robinho and themselves for a smooth deal – this does not necessarily mean the club paying the highest price.
